The recommended land pattern for ESE18L12A is a rectangular pad with a size of 2.5mm x 1.5mm, with a solder mask opening of 2.2mm x 1.2mm. It's essential to follow the recommended land pattern to ensure reliable soldering and to prevent thermal issues.
While ESE18L12A has a high operating temperature range of -40°C to 150°C, it's essential to consider the derating curve and thermal resistance to ensure the component doesn't exceed its maximum junction temperature. Consult with Panasonic's application notes and thermal design guidelines for high-temperature applications.
To minimize high-frequency noise and EMI, use proper PCB layout techniques, such as separating analog and digital grounds, using decoupling capacitors, and implementing shielding or filtering. Additionally, consider using Panasonic's recommended layout and design guidelines for ESE18L12A.
Store ESE18L12A in a dry, cool place with a temperature range of 5°C to 30°C and relative humidity below 60%. Avoid exposing the component to direct sunlight, moisture, or extreme temperatures during storage.
While ESE18L12A meets the AEC-Q200 qualification, it's essential to consult with Panasonic's automotive application notes and guidelines to ensure the component meets the specific requirements of your automotive application.
